WFRP: Folk and Folklore of the North – Part 2
A few weeks ago we shared part 1 of Folk and Folklore of the North here and today we have part 2 from WFRP Developer Dave Allen.
Folk and Folklore of the North – Part 2: Magical Oddities
‘Here I am trying to glean the merest strand of Hyish from the air, never an easy task, and I no sooner commence tuning myself in to the Aethyr when I am awash with seething torrents of Ghur. It’s like sitting at the back of the Royal College of Music trying to appreciate a softly intoned aria whilst to either side of you a pair of Dwarfs blast away on mountain horns. Can’t something be done about it? The Arcane Towers of Altdorf separate and funnel each wind to their respective colleges... oh that would be sacrilege, you say? Well what am I to do? Get used to it? Like getting used to having my left eye gouged out! Aethyric tinnitus, that’s what it is.’
– Light Wizard Abd Rabbo, recently relocated to the Spice Port of Copher (where the sun shines)

Age of Sigmar: Soulbound - Fateful Night PDF Out Now!
We thought we would release this spooky PDF a little earlier than planned to give you a chance to prep for Halloween!
Written by the talented Cat Evans, Fateful Night is a horror-themed adventure for Warhammer Age of Sigmar: Soulbound, perfect for a single night’s play!

Fateful Night
On the Night of Memory the people of Brightspear gather to remember those that were lost during the Necroquake. But as the Spearians mourn their dead, restless spirits rise once again to terrorise the city and claim Brightspear as their own. On this Fateful Night, the light of Brightspear may finally go out.
The city of Brightspear is overrun by spirits and wraiths as a powerful Myrmourn Banshee tries to open a gateway to the Realm of Death. The party must battle their way through streets filled with death and despair and fight their way to Domini University to end the ritual that would see Brightspear fall to ruin.

WFRP Fishrook Returns PDF Out Now!
Ubersreik Adventures II: Fishrook Returns
The exciting third adventure for Ubersreik Adventures II is available now in PDF! If you have already pre-ordered Ubersreik Adventures II you will receive an email to download Fishrook Returns.
Recently, near the little Reikland hamlet of Sigmartempel, a spate of daring robberies has occurred. Reports are confused, but the bandits’ ringleader has all the appearance of a dandy highwayman thought long dead: the dashing and audacious Fishrook.
Has the flamboyant Fishrook really returned, or is there nothing more to these robberies than the idle crimes of bored rural youth, or is something more sinister at work on the road between Bögenhafen and Ubersreik?
